본 발명은 자동차의 도어 임팩트 빔 부착구조에 관한 것이다.The present invention relates to a door impact beam attaching structure of an automobile.
자동차의 도어는 도어 아웃터 패널과 도어 인너 패널을 도어 윈도우 오프닝 기구를 내장하는 공동부가 형성되게 그 양측면과 저면을 결합한 것이므로 자동차의 측면 충돌시에 도어가 실내로 과도하게 침입하여 탑승자의 골반부분의 상해치가 크게 되기 때문에 상기 공동부에 도어 아웃터 패널에 밀착시키거나 근접되게 도어 임팩트 빔을 설치하며 도어의 강성을 증대시켜 탑승자의 안전성을 증대시키고 있다.Since the door of the automobile is a combination of the both sides and the bottom surface of the door outer panel and the door inner panel so as to form a cavity including a door window opening mechanism, the door is excessively infiltrated into the room during a side collision of the vehicle, The door impact panel is installed close to the door outer panel or the door impact beam is installed close to the cavity, thereby increasing the rigidity of the door, thereby enhancing the safety of the passenger.
그러나 종래의 도어 임팩트 빔은 제1도에서 참조되고 제4도 및 제5도에 도시한 바와 같이 도어(1)의 도어 아웃터 패널(2)과 도어 인너 패널(3)사이에 형성된 공동부(4)에 가로로 도어 임팩트 빔(5)을 그 양단의 면에 용접 고정한 브래킷(6)으로 도어 인너 패널(3)(도어 힌지 설치 부위는 도어 힌지 페이스)에 용접 고정하여서 도어(1)에 충격력이 가하여지면 도어 임팩트 빔(5)과 브래킷(6)에 의한 강성증대에 의하여 도어(1)의 변형이 억제되면서 충격력을 흡수하도록 되어 있다.The conventional door impact beam, however, is referred to in FIG. 1 and is provided with a cavity 4 formed between the door outer panel 2 of the door 1 and the door inner panel 3, as shown in FIGS. The door inner panel 3 (the door hinge mounting portion is a door hinge face) is welded and fixed to the door 1 by means of the bracket 6 welded and fixed to both sides of the lateral impact impact beam 5 on the door 1, The deformation of the door 1 is suppressed by increasing the rigidity by the door impact beam 5 and the bracket 6 so that the impact force is absorbed.
그렇지만 통상적으로 도어 임팩트 빔(5)은 고장력 파이프로 제작하는데 대하여 브래킷(6)은 탄소강판 등으로 만들므로서 자동차의 측면 충돌시에 도어 임팩트 빔(5)보다 브래킷(6)의 변형이 많게 되는 바, 브래킷(6)이 변형될 때 종래의 브래킷(6)은 도어 임팩트 빔(5)의 외면에 탄산가스 용접 고정한 것이므로 용접 고정부가 파손되어서 도어 임팩트 빔(5)의 충격 흡수기능이 상실되는 문제점이 있는 것이다.However, since the door impact beam 5 is generally made of a high-strength pipe, the bracket 6 is made of a carbon steel plate or the like, so that the deformation of the bracket 6 is greater than that of the door impact beam 5 When the bar and bracket 6 are deformed, the conventional bracket 6 is welded and fixed to the outer surface of the door impact beam 5 by carbonic acid gas welding, so that the welding fixture is broken and the impact absorption function of the door impact beam 5 is lost .
본 발명은 상기한 문제점을 시정하여 도어 임팩트 빔과 브래킷을 견고하게 결합하여 충격 흡수기능을 양호하게 수행할 수 있도록 한 자동차의 도어 임팩트 빔 부착구조를 제공하는 것을 목적으로 한다.SUMMARY OF THE INVENTION It is an object of the present invention to provide a structure for attaching a door impact beam to an automobile in which a door impact beam and a bracket are rigidly coupled to each other by correcting the above-mentioned problems.
본 발명은 상기한 목적을 달성하기 위하여 도어 아웃터 패널과 도어 인너 패널사이에 형성된 공동부에 가로로 설치되는 도어 임팩트 빔의 양단에 대칭되는 슬릿을 형성하여 브래킷을 도어 임팩트 빔의 내면을 관통시켜 상기 슬릿에 돌출되게 끼워서 상호 용접 고정한 후 도어 인너 패널에 결합한 것이다.In order to achieve the above-mentioned object, the present invention provides a door impact device for a vehicle, comprising: a door impact panel having slits symmetrically formed at both ends of a door impact beam horizontally installed in a cavity formed between a door outer panel and a door inner panel, Protruding from the slit, welded to each other, and then joined to the door inner panel.
이하 실시예를 도면에 의하여 설명한다.Hereinafter, embodiments will be described with reference to the drawings.
본 발명은 제1도 내지 제4도에 도시한 바와 같이 도어(1)의 도어 아웃터 패널(2)과 도어 인너 패널(3) 사이에 형성된 공동부(4)에 도어 아웃터 패널(2)에 실러로 접착하거나 근접시켜 가로로 설치되는 도어 임팩트 빔(5)의 양단에 상하 대칭되는 슬릿(11)(11')을 형성하고, 브래킷(6)에 도어 임팩트 빔(5)의 내경과 동일한 곡률반경을 가진 호상의 돌출부(12)를 형성하여 상기 돌출부(13)를 도어 임팩트 빔(50)의 내주면에 밀착시킴과 동시에 브래킷(12)의 상하단을 슬릿(11)(11')에 끼워서 외부로 돌출시킨후 상호 탄산가스 용접 결합하고 브래킷(12)의 하단을 도어 인너 패널(3)(도어 힌지 설치부위는 도어 힌지 페이스)에 용접 결합한 것이다.The present invention is characterized in that the door outer panel 2 is sealed by a hollow portion 4 formed between the door outer panel 2 of the door 1 and the door inner panel 3 as shown in Figs. (11) and (11 ') symmetrical to each other at both ends of a door impact beam (5) installed side by side with the door impact beam (5) And the projection 13 is brought into close contact with the inner peripheral surface of the door impact beam 50 and the upper and lower ends of the bracket 12 are inserted into the slits 11 and 11 ' Welded to each other, and the lower end of the bracket 12 is welded to the door inner panel 3 (the door hinge mounting portion is a door hinge face).
이상과 같은 본 발명은 도어 임팩트 빔(5)에 브래킷(12)을 고정할 때 브래킷(12)에 형성된 호상 돌출부(13)를 도어 임팩트 빔(5)의 내주면에 밀착시킴과 동시에 그 상하단을 도어 임팩트 빔(5)의 양단에 형성한 슬릿(11)(11')에 돌출되게 끼운 다음 상호 탄산가스 용접 고정하여 결합력을 증대시키므로서 도어(1)에 충격력이 가하여져서 도어 임팩트 빔(5)과 브래킷(12)에서 충격력을 흡수할 때 도어 임팩트 빔(5)이 브래킷(12)에서 탈락되는 것이 방지되어서 충격 흡수 기능을 양호하게 수행하는 것이다.The present invention as described above makes it possible to bring the arc-shaped projection 13 formed on the bracket 12 into close contact with the inner peripheral surface of the door impact beam 5 when the bracket 12 is fixed to the door impact beam 5, The door 1 is impacted with the door impact beam 5 by being welded to the slits 11 and 11 'formed at both ends of the impact beam 5, The door impact beam 5 is prevented from falling off the bracket 12 when the impact force is absorbed by the bracket 12, thereby performing the shock absorbing function well.
이상과 같이 본 발명은 도어 임팩트 빔의 양단에 슬릿을 형성하여 브래킷을 도어 임팩트 빔의 내주면에 밀착시킴과 동시에 슬릿에 끼워 돌출시킨 다음 상호 용접 고정한 것이므로 결합력이 증대되어서 측면 충돌시에 도어 임팩트 빔이 브래킷에서 탈락되는 것을 방지하므로서 충격 흡수기능을 양호하게 수행할 수 있는 효과가 있는 것이다.As described above, according to the present invention, the slit is formed at both ends of the door impact beam so that the bracket is brought into close contact with the inner peripheral surface of the door impact beam, It is possible to prevent the bracket from being detached from the bracket so as to perform the shock absorbing function satisfactorily.
